The topiaries are wire, and I think the plant covering them was ivy. (according to my vague recollection) They had several characters. tome, they looked more like an indoor kind of thing, but I suppose it depends where you live. I think perhaps you could move them indoors part of the year if need be. It also looked to me like you could replace the plants if need be, by training new ones to grow on the frame.

I bought the wire frame at F&G two years ago - they were selling both the empty frame and planted ones. It was great as we were able to take the wire frame home and then create the topiary by stuffing with sphagum moss and putting a creeping plant that works well in our area.
